GradleHax

This module is specifically derived from the modular gradle system employed by Darkhax in the library mod, Bookshelf.

It is modified in some aspects to provide specific support for systems that are regularly used in my mods and in the mods of Mystic Modding for 1.16.5.

Some of the additional features include:

  • A shadow module to handle Registrate and Noobutil integration.
  • Optional modules for the following mods, if the relevant version variable is defined in gradle.properties:
    • Dynamic Trees
    • Mystical World
    • Patchouli
    • Just Enough Items
  • Additionally it provides a data generator default run task.
  • It additionally provides a simple api task that is defined through gradle.properties: simply create an api variable that contains the path to your api module. This may not be appropriate for all circumstances.
  • It adds the capacity to per-project disable Patreon integration (define patreon_disabled=true in your gradle.properties)
  • It allows you to specify the previous_commit using gradle.properties. Warning: failing to set this to a valid commit (or failing to unset it) will result in IDE imports failing almost immediately. This may be removed in future.

Individual modules that you don't require can be removed from the build.gradle file.

Setup

For a full setup, you will need the appropriate build.gradle and gradle.properties file. See the wiki for examples of these.

Additionally, you will most likely need to delete your current gradle folder. Once you have committed the removal of the folder, you can then instantiate the submodule.

Through the command-line, this is done thus: git submodule add https://github.com/noobanidus/gradlewhax gradle. You will want to use git submodule init to initialise the submodule in a new checkout of an existing project, and git submodule update if the submodule has been changed remotely, after pulling. To update the submodule to the latest HEAD of this repository, run git submodule update --remote and then commit the changes.

Finally, you will need and replace your gradlew and gradlew.bat files with the versions from this repository.
